EDIT: Ok I'll give up the goods. This is something I can't believe sounds as good as it does. I've been looking at something like this for awhile and pulled the trigger a couple weeks ago. My pedalboard is pretty large for not having that much stuff on it and I've wanted to scale things down for awhile. Actually the 4 cable method thing sounded interesting for quite awhile. With this clip I was trying to see if there were enough dynamics and such. Its still a work in progress and may ultimately not work how I'd like, but so far pretty promising.
Sooooo....this clip is all a Digitech RP1000 direct into my console recording on two tracks in Logic. I set up a patch using the JMP MV model with one of it's cab sims/ Redline OD model/ detune chorus/echoplex model and EMT plate reverb model. Just guitar---RP1000---mixer/ Logic. So far I'm pretty surprised with the results. Not totally there with the treble response yet, but its come a long way in a week.
Using the RP as a pedalboard 4 cable sounds great! The SD1 OD1 and CE2 models are dead on when I compare them with mine.
